How do you customize a single product page using WooCommerce hooks?

A WooCommerce hook is a PHP function that is triggered at specific points during the load of a WooCommerce page. Hooks allow you to modify or add code without having to edit core files. In this blog post, we will show you how to customize a single product page using WooCommerce hooks.

First, you need to identify the hook that you want to use. The WordPress Codex has a complete list of available hooks, but it can be overwhelming for beginners. A good starting point is the WooCommerce docs site which has an article on theirhook system. Once you know which hook you want to use, you can add your custom code in one of two ways: by adding it directly into your theme’s functions file or by creating a new plugin specifically for your customizations

How to Use WooCommerce Hooks to Customize Product Pages

” How to Use WooCommerce Hooks to Customize Product Pages”

When it comes to customizing your WooCommerce product pages, hooks are your best friend. Hooooks allow you to insert content or modify behavior at specific points throughout the page without having to edit template files.

If you’re not a developer and/or are new to using hooks, no worries! In this blog post, we’ll give you a crash course on how they work and how you can use them to customize your product pages. By the end of this post, you’ll be able hook into WooCommerce like a pro!

Why Use WooCommerce Hooks for Page Customization?

If you’re looking to customize your WooCommerce pages, using hooks is the best way to go. In this post, we’ll take a look at why using WooCommerce hooks is the best approach for page customization.

First, let’s briefly cover what exactly hooks are. In WordPress terms, a hook is just an action or filter that can be added by a plugin or theme to change how WordPress core functions. So in other words, with hooks you can change how WooCommerce pages are displayed without having to edit any of WooCommerce’s code directly.

There are two types of Woocommerce Hooks – actions and filters:

Actions will allow you execute some custom code at specific points on your website (e.g., when a product is added to the cart). Filters will let you modify existing content and data before it’s outputted onto the screen (e.g., changing the price of a product before it’s displayed).

Now that we know what they are, let’s take a look at some examples of why someone might use them:

Maybe you want to add some extra information on the checkout page such as delivery times or offers – with an action hook this can easily be done without having to edit any templates files whatsoever! Another example could be if want all products in your store discounted by 20% – again using an action hook modifying just one line of code would suffice rather than editing each individual product price manually which would obviously take considerably more time…and who has time for that?

See also  What is order fulfillment process?

The Benefits of Using WooCommerce Hooks on Product Pages

1. If you’re selling products online, then chances are you’re using WooCommerce. WooCommerce is a popular e-commerce platform that allows users to sell both physical and digital products.

2. One of the great things about WooCommerce is that it offers a wide range of customization options – including hooks. Hooks allow you to modify how your product pages are displayed, without having to edit the core code of your site.

3. This can be extremely useful if you want to make changes to your product pages but don’t want to risk breaking something on your site. Using hooks also makes it easy to undo any changes you’ve made, simply by removing the hook from your codebase.

Tips and Tricks for Optimally Using WooCommerce Hooks on Single Product Pages

As a WooCommerce developer, you’re probably familiar with the vast array of hooks that are available to be used throughout your code. But what about when it comes to single product pages? Are there specific hooks that can help optimize these pages for conversions and UX?

The answer is yes! In this blog post, we’ll share some tips and tricks for optimally using WooCommerce hooks on single product pages. By utilizing these techniques, you can ensure that your products are presented in the best possible light and that visitors have a seamless experience from start to finish.

So without further ado, let’s dive into the world of optimizing single product pages with WooCommerce hooks!

Ways You Can Customize a Single Product Page with WooCommerce Hooks

1. Add a custom product tab: By default, WooCommerce only includes two tabs on the single product page – “Description” and “Additional Information”. However, you can easily add a new custom tab with some simple code. Simply hook into the ‘woocommerce_product_tabs’ action and add your new tab like so:

add_action( ‘woocommerce_product_tabs’, ‘woo_new_product_tab’ );

woocommerce _default _ Product _ Tabs ( $ tabs ) ;

$ tabs [ ] = array ( “title” => __ ( “New Tab”, “your-theme-slug” ), // The title of the newCustomization Woocomerce “priority”=> 50, id’tab – slug) : __(“Tab content”,”yournew”) // The text to display in this ); }). This is where you’d put things like testimonials or extra images that don’t necessarily go in either the description or additional information sections 1;?>

2. Change up the layout: If you want to change how your products are displayed on the single product page, there are a few ways to do it using hooks. For example, let’s say you want to move the sale badge above the price – you can use this code snippet:

add remove filter(‘woocommerce price’,’Badge output html’)); position them anywhere within Price else{echo stripslashes( get post meta($post->ID,’salebadge’,true));} }) ; }}

Quick and Easy Steps toCustomizing Your Single Product Page With WoocommerceHooks

Are you looking to customize your single product pages in WooCommerce? If so, you’re in luck! Customizing your product pages can be quick and easy with WooCommerce hooks.

See also  How do I get a variation name in WooCommerce?

WooCommerce hooks allow you to insert custom content into specific areas on your WooCommerce-powered website. This means that you can add additional information or functionality to any page on your site, including the single product page.

There are a few different ways that you can go about customizing your single product pages with WooCommece hooks. In this blog post, we’ll show you 3 quick and easy steps that you can take to get started.

How do you customize a single product page using woo

“WooCommerce hooks are a great way to customize your single product pages. By using a combination of action and filter hooks, you can change the layout, add new fields, and even create custom tabs. In this post, we’ll show you how to use WooCommerce hooks to customize your single product pages.”

“First, let’s take a look at the different kinds of hooks that are available in WooCommerce. There are two types of hooks: actions and filters. Actions allow you to execute code at specific points in the WooCommerce codebase. Filters give you the ability to modify data before it is displayed on the frontend.”

“Now that we know what types of hooks are available, let’s see how we can use them to customize our single product pages. For example, say we want to add a custom tab for additional information about the product.”

“We can do this by hooking into the ‘woocommerce_product_tabs’ action and adding our own function that adds a new tab:

Frequently Asked Question

  1. How do you customize a single product page using WooCommerce hooks?

  2. Cal the WordPress add_action function and select the WooCommerce Single Products Page Hook (a.k.a. Your custom function will be triggered at the right place on the page. For example, you can add text and variable values to your WooCommerce pages without having to touch the core WooCommerce files.

  3. What are WordPress hooks?

  4. Hooks allow one code piece to modify or interact with another code piece at predefined points. These hooks are the basis for plugins and themes interfacing with WordPress Core. Core also uses them extensively. You can choose between Actions or Filters.

  5. What is a visual hook?

  6. 1. Developers can use this plugin to understand the location of template hooks when developing websites.

  7. What are hooks in WooCommerce?

  8. Introduction: What is a hook? WordPress hooks allow you to modify or add code, without having to edit core files. These hooks are extremely useful to developers and can be found all over WordPress and WooCommerce. You can choose from actions or filters.

  9. Where is WooCommerce hooks PHP?

  10. WooCommerce Templating is done in a php file. Fully customizing WooCommerce did not make sense to me until I finally tracked down this file: /wp-content/plugins/woocommerce/woocommerce-hooks. php. This file contains a list of all the hooks as well as all the actions added to them.

  11. What are hooks and filters?

  12. There are two types of hooks: filter and action. While the two methods are similar, they have different functions. Filter hook allows you to edit the code within the function. The action hook can be used to create new functions. PHP file.

  13. How do I change my order status automatically in WooCommerce?

  14. Go to WooCommerce > Settings> General to set up Order Status Control. You can then select which orders you want to skip processing and jump straight to the Completed status.

  15. What is action hook example?

  16. There are two types of WordPress hooks: filters and actions. A WordPress Action is a hook which is activated at a specific moment in WordPress and allows you to take an action. It can be creating a widget while WordPress initializes or tweeting when someone posts a new post.

  17. How do I create an order programmatically in WooCommerce?

  18. $order = wc_create_order(); $order->add_product( wc_get_product( 136 ), 2 ); $order->add_product( wc_get_product( 70 ) ); $order->calculate_totals(); We have to use calculate_totals() method as well because without that order total is going to be zero.

  19. How do I create an action hook in WordPress?

  20. Make a hook To make a custom Hook, you can use apply_filters() to filter and do_action() to create Actions. Notice: Apply_filters() is recommended for any text output to the browser.

  21. How do I use WooCommerce filters?

  22. Go to Appearance > Widgets, and drag and drop these filters into your sidebar. Filter products by attribute, filter products by rating, and filter products by price. It took me less than a minute to create filters that were based on attribute, rating, and price. It was super easy.

  23. What is a hook element?

  24. The Hook element replaced the GP Hooks modules in GP Premium 1.7. You can insert content to any hook in your site with this element.

  25. How do I use filters in WooCommerce?

  26. Go to Appearance > Widgets, and drag and drop these filters into your sidebar. Filter products by attribute, filter products by rating, and filter products by price. It took me less than a minute to create filters that were based on attribute, rating, and price. It was super easy.

  27. Where do I put filter hooks in WordPress?

  28. It is simple to add/remove a filter/hook. Simply navigate to WordPress Dashboard > Slideshows > All Slideshows, and then toggle the code snippet that will allow you to remove or modify it in the functions. You can also edit the php file.

  29. What is difference between action hook and filter hook?

  30. Filters Hook has a more rougher Actions Hook. WordPress Action is an action that executes in response to a WordPress Event. It does not need any data. Filters Hook, however, still requires data.


If you’re looking to customize your product pages using WooCommerce hooks, be sure to do your research first. There are plenty of trusted sources online that can help point you in the right direction. And as always, feel free to leave a review on our website if you found this post helpful!

See also  Does WooCommerce need a billing address?

Similar Posts